The interior of the Great Pyramid of Giza is more elaborate than most other pyramids and hasthree main chambers: a lower chamber which remains unfinished, a middle chamber called the Queen's chamber, and an upper chamber called the King's chamber. Above the King's chamber are five smaller ...
Well, there are several ways to look inside the Pyramid. One is called microgravimetry. Microgravimetry is a technique that’s used to detect voids inside a structure. You can then take the data and generate an image that shows any empty spaces in the interior. ...
